China's oil demand will drop 8.9% in 2026, Sinopec's research arm says, citing high crude prices and rising electric-vehicle use. The forecast follows a 2025 demand peak. Gasoline and diesel use are set to fall while jet fuel keeps growing, and refiners are already running plants below capacity.

China's oil demand is set to fall by 600,000 barrels per day in 2026, an 8.9% drop from the previous year, according to the Sinopec Economics & Development Research Institute. The institute attributes the decline to high crude oil prices and increased adoption of electric vehicles.

Demand has passed its peak

The forecast confirms a turning point for the world's largest oil importer. Sinopec said China's oil demand peaked in 2025 and is projected to fall below 750 million tons by 2030, before eventually declining to approximately 300 million tons by 2060.

Within that total, fuel types are moving in different directions. Gasoline demand is expected to decrease 8.7% year-over-year in 2026, while diesel demand is forecast to drop 11.4%. Jet fuel is the exception: the research institute projects its demand will rise 1.3%.

Refiners already feel the slowdown

The pullback in demand is showing up in refining data. China's refining capacity reached 952 million tons per year in 2026, Sinopec reported. The country's crude runs fell 5.4% to 697 million tons in the second and third quarters, with the utilization rate dropping to 73.2%.

The institute's outlook is not entirely one of decline. It also noted that China's industrial gas demand is expected to grow by 50 billion cubic meters by 2030, pointing to a broader shift in the country's energy mix rather than a simple retreat from fuel consumption.
